Neoansamycins from Streptomyces sp. LZ35†
Mengyujie Liu,Chunhua Lu,Ruocong Tang,Shanren Li,Haoxin Wang
RSC Advances Pub Date : 07/17/2017 00:00:00 , DOI:10.1039/C7RA06339C
Abstract

Previously, activation of the cryptic nam gene cluster led to three new naphthalenic ansamycins with unprecedented n-pentyl and n-butyl side chains from the mutant Streptomyces sp. SR201nam1OE strain. In this study, we further characterized the products of the mutant strain and six new neoansamycin congeners, namely neoansamycins D–I (1–6), were elucidated. Among them, compounds 1–3 feature the conserved skeleton of neoansamycins B and C but with n-hexyl side chains, and 4–6 are modified neoansamycins with n-pentyl side chains, illustrating the biosynthetic plasticity and diverse post-PKS modifications of neoansamycins.
